Zusammenfassung: | "Subject Areas/Keywords: academic functioning, ADD, ADHD, assessments, att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der, behavioral treatments, children, executive functioning, executive functions, homework, organizational skills, psychotherapy, school problems, skills training, teachers, time management, treatment manuals" ; DESCRIPTION: "This indispensable manual presents an easy-to-implement intervention with proven effectiveness for children with ADHD in grades 3 to 5. Organizational skills training helps kids develop essential skill sets for organizing school materials, tracking assignments, and completing homework and other tasks successfully. Clinicians are provided with detailed session-by-session instructions and all of the tools needed to implement the program in collaboration with parents and teachers. In a large-size format for easy photocopying, the book includes nearly 100 reproducible handouts and forms. Purchasers also get access to a Web page where they can download and print the reproducible materials"-- |
